My sister and I found this campsite from the website. I rang on the day I wanted to come and the farmer/owner was very pleasant and friendly and welcoming. We did get lost after following his directions but we are rubbish at following directions!
It is quite a remote farm though. We were late arriving but the owner was waiting for us and he was lovely. The campsite is a field on the working farm, and the views are absolutely outstanding of the beautiful Yorkshire Dales (I think it's the Dales anyway).
It was perfect for our limited needs, ie a clean toilet block with plenty of space for washing - we didn't use the shower so don't know what that was like.
It is pretty basic, with a sink to wash pots around the back of the toilet facilities, but that is the kind of camping we like. You would need to bring what you need with you as it is not walking distance to shops etc.
We absolutely loved it and would definitely go again and probably will!

We have just returned from an enjoyable weekend here.
Location is 1. 5 miles from centre of Silsden, here you find 4 pubs, supermarket and shops etc. Taxis are available if you don't want to walk back up the hill.
At the site the view is amazing, you can see for miles. Pitches are not marked out as such so you can pitch where you like for the best view. Some areas grass some stone. EHU points everywhere.
The site has toilets and a shower which were well maintained and clean. Shower is 50p token so remember to buy on arrival if needed. There are bins with recycling, TV and 4g signal good
For a site with so many facilities and a good location, we were supervised that the cost was only £12 for 2 adults and a dog. Electric is on a meter but this amounts to pennies, mainly battery charger in our case.
Owner was friendly and helpful. We were told no set departure time.
As the name says, it is a farm. Tractors, chickens, the farm dog and even the cockerel didn't bother us at all, in fact it was nice to stay on a real farm rather than a concrete site.
We would happily stay here again.

Plus-points as in previous reviews. Nice views (apart from building rubble dumped smack dab in the foreground - perhaps this will be moved before the season is in full swing? ), dog- friendly, good for walking in the area, pleasant owners.
However, the toilet / shower block had clearly not been cleaned at all since the last campers left at the end of the summer, nor was it touched at all for the week of my stay. The waste bins were full, the one toilet roll that was left was damp, the hand wash was empty, the hand dryer did not work, there were dead leaves and a few pieces of litter on the floors of the toilets and shower, and the toilets were not at all clean. It was also freezing.
I also had to move several large piles of dog mess off the pitch before I could put up my awning. I understand that this is a working farm and someone's home and their dog has to do what dogs do, but I did think they might have checked for this when someone was booked in to stay.
I only paid £10 a night, which is good value, and I was the only person staying, apart from one permanent pitch and two caravans that came for one overnight, but even so, I would have expected clean facilities, particularly as this is a Camping and Caravanning Club site. This really let the site down for me.
'Hard-standing' was a bit of mixed gravel and grass next to the hedge. After a very wet winter it was also extremely soft and muddy - not really sure it qualified as hard standing!
I would probably return, but not until cleanliness is improved.
